Abstract
The power generated by a solar panel is directly related to the level of solar irradiance on the panel. Thus a system capable of tracking the solar movement improves the efficiency in the generated power. This work presents a study of solar radiation levels and the construction of a sun tracking prototype in order to follow the movement of the sun during the day and increase the power generated by the panel.
